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7931129668 6960300934 0002
0223437833 154
0223437833 154
859 948637250 9536210063
All about undefined
Interested in learning more?
0223437833 154
859 948637250 9536210063
See more
3633890 787055027 291
348445449 207 19443
See more
12036816575 2038891 25
00212726 70 753946
See more